Prologue – The Cost of Evolution

Prologue – The Cost of Evolution

Apr 08, 2025

The girl was never supposed to jump that high.
She launched—straight over the rusted fence, laughing midair as the warehouse lights
shimmered beneath her. For three glorious seconds, she soared like nothing human. Then
came the landing. Then came the scream.
Her feet had fused to the soles.
Inside the lab, Dr. Tajiyo Zugun didn’t flinch. He just watched from behind the glass, one hand
pressed to the panel. The rabbit DNA remembered how to run. That was the problem. Nature
wasn’t meant to be worn.
But they kept asking for more.
GEAR—Genetically Enhanced Animal Robes—was never meant to be a weapon. In 2085, it
started as a mobility aid. Smart fabric that could borrow traits from living creatures. Wear the
skin, gain the gift. Speed. Strength. Reflexes. That’s what they sold to the public.
What they didn’t say was that your body would pay for every advantage.
The world didn’t care. Nations lined up. And soon, the labs began to rise.
There were seven of them—corporate superpowers cloaked as biotech R&D. Each one
specialized in a different evolutionary domain.
Neo-Pelt, the ocean kings, crafted suits from deep-sea leviathans. Squid, shark, eel, and things
without names. Their agents slipped into water like silk and re-emerged as ghosts. Some never
surfaced at all.
Eclipse Hide, based in the Texan barrens, made gear for cold survival. Test subjects wore
insulated pelts that pulsed with artificial heat. They came back alive… but changed. Obsessed
with warmth. Hungry for it.
Iron Fang, born from New York’s underground, blended avian instincts with canine tenacity.
Their “Homing Pigeon” drones sang lullabies before dropping explosive payloads. It was
elegant. And brutal.
But none of them cared about the fallout.
Outside the lab cities, in the Bronze Zones, underpaid workers stitched and pressed GEAR
they’d never be allowed to wear. Their health wore out by their forties. The toxic dust in the
thread—it ate skin first.
It was a biological arms race. A revolution in slow motion. And Zugun? He watched it all from
the sidelines. The man who sparked it. The man who saw the future in a twitching rabbit's leg.
His last journal entry read like a confession.
“They asked me to make a better shoe.
I made a better leg.
When the first test subject jumped over a wall, she laughed.
When her feet fused with the soles, she screamed.
I should’ve stopped there.
But the rabbit DNA... it remembered how to run.
And I wanted to see how far.”
The world had already leapt.
There was no landing anymore.

In a fractured future where animal DNA is woven into wearable tech, evolution isn’t inherited—it’s worn. Tye Rome is a low-tier Labz Inc. customer service rep with a Bronze-level life and a heart full of questions. But when he receives a mysterious prototype glove linked to the long-lost creator of GEAR—Tye is thrown into a whirlwind of black-market factions, underground fights, and bio-enhanced warfare.

With a ragtag team of rebels, hackers, and hustlers, Tye uncovers a buried truth: GEAR isn’t just tech—it’s the next phase of human evolution. As corporations, pirate cults, and mutant warlords vie for control of the “Cocoon,” the place where transformation begins, Tye must decide what kind of monster he’s willing to become to survive.
